What is a Physical Therapist’s Job Description?<\/strong><\/h3>\n

\"RichmondPhysical therapists practice in varying locations, such as Richmond TX hospitals, health clinics, rehabilitation centers, nursing homes and health clubs. What the facilities all share in common is that they are equipped for the diagnosis and rehabilitation treatment of patients. As previously mentioned, physical therapists help people that are struggling with a lack of mobility and in many cases pain due to illness or injury. After diagnosing a patient, they design a course of treatment to address the mobility problems and reduce or eliminate any pain. They also endeavor to prevent any progression of the disability.
